Output c39fa9c7f0823f2684ff267b66ea6648e5145dd04c966dab01ad6a08c77609d6:0

value
593700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aef56c5de0f73556cccac9e383cbb440171028c8 OP_EQUAL
address
3He7WESiCGLB1jJjiVdZgBPhaZdkrzU8Pn
transaction
c39fa9c7f0823f2684ff267b66ea6648e5145dd04c966dab01ad6a08c77609d6
confirmations
266118
spent
true